In 2006, I wrote New Father’s Guide: How to Survive 42 Days Without Sex as a gift for one of my friends expecting the birth of his first daughter. As I was sitting at a couple’s shower for my friend and his wife, I realized that all the gifts are geared for women and the baby (as they should be). I wanted to give something fun to my friend. After looking for books at a local bookstore and not finding anything, I decided to create my own. It was important to me to keep the book’s content as PG-13 as possible.
I started brainstorming ideas, got a few suggestions from friends and then enlisted the help of a graphic designer friend to help layout the pages and another friend to help me with editing. I ended up self-publishing the book at Lulu.com. I don’t want to overstate the scope of the project. I’m calling it a book but it’s something you can read in one bathroom sitting.
It was a fun project and I learned a lot about book publishing.
I’m proud to say that I delivered a signed copy of the book to my friend at the hospital right after his daughter was born.
